Jarick Seet of Maybank Securities has kept his "buy" call and 12 cents target price on ISOTeam, following the company's announcement that it has acquired a dormitory for $5.7 million. By doing so, ISOTeam can further reduce costs otherwise to be spent on workers' accommodation.
The property, at 68 Loyang Way, is converted from a factory and has an existing capacity of 200 beds. ISOTeam plans to double this space and Seet, in his Feb 25 note, estimates that the company can enjoy cost savings of $1.3 million a year, and following the expansion, double that to $2.5 million.
